Bernard Palmer Kfuban Yerima is a scholar working on Soil Science, Biomaterials and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. According to data from OpenAlex, Bernard Palmer Kfuban Yerima has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 455 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 11 papers in Soil Science, 9 papers in Biomaterials and 7 papers in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ics. Recurrent topics in Bernard Palmer Kfuban Yerima’s work include Soil Carbon and Nitrogen Dynamics (10 papers), Clay minerals and soil interactions (9 papers) and Agriculture and Rural Development Research (7 papers). Bernard Palmer Kfuban Yerima is often cited by papers focused on Soil Carbon and Nitrogen Dynamics (10 papers), Clay minerals and soil interactions (9 papers) and Agriculture and Rural Development Research (7 papers). Bernard Palmer Kfuban Yerima collaborates with scholars based in Cameroon, Belgium and Nigeria. Bernard Palmer Kfuban Yerima's co-authors include Georges Kogge Kome, Éric Van Ranst, Nyong Princely Awazi, Stefan Hauser and Anicet Beauvais and has published in prestigious journals such as Soil Science Society of America Journal, Plant and Soil and Environmental Monitoring and Assessment.
